History

PLD Space was founded in 2011 by Raúl Torres, Raúl Verdú and José E. Martínez in Elche, Spain, and as of 2019 it employs 70 people. In August 2017 the company headquarter moved to new facilities in the Elche Industrial Park, where the assembly facilities for Miura 1 are located. Since 2014, the company is operating an engine test stand located at the Airport in Teruel, where they performed the first test of its liquid fuel engine on July 1, 2015. It was the first time a liquid rocket engine was tested in Spain, and the first time a private company in Europe tested a liquid rocket engine on its own facilities. PLD Space plans to expand their test facilities to include a vertical test stand to qualify the complete Miura 1 suborbital rocket. In early August 2018, PLD Space and the Teruel Airport Consortium signed the concession of a 13,337 m2 space at the airport for the PLD Space to test launcher technology. Vehicles


Miura 1

Miura 1 is a one-stage suborbital recoverable launch vehicle capable of suborbital flight. It is slated to be the first recoverable launch vehicle in Europe. It uses a TEPREL-B engine, also designed and produced by PLD Space.
